Last Light, Winter 2014


Set in the 1950's along an American coast line, the sun sets, and the last ray of sunlight flies out.  While competing against his fellow rays of light as well as electric bulbs, the last ray  must look for a place to stay and light up for the night.  This 3D animated short will be using complex shading and lighting in a stylized world while featuring a simple piano soundtrack with environment sound effects.

Welcome all to the official blog for the short student film "Last Light".  This short animation is the senior project of SCAD student David Hixon.  The blog will chronicle the development of the 2013/2014 film, and show the various stages of the production.

Last Light is a film about the last ray of sunlight trying to find a place to stay for the night, where it can be of use to someone.  This film will be fully 3D, using a variety of software packages, including Autodesk Maya, SideFX Houdini, Foundry Nuke, Adobe CC suite, and more.
